Material Operations Manager – Eaton South Molton
Located in the heart of Devon, UK, our South Molton plant is a hub of precision engineering excellence, employing over 400 skilled professionals and playing a vital role in delivering aerospace components to global industry leaders.
About the Role
With a history dating back to 1973, Eaton Aerospace South Molton stands out as the only investment casting foundry in the entire Eaton Aerospace network. Our core focus is on designing, manufacturing, and testing high-tech aerospace components for partners like Airbus, Boeing, Embraer, and Augusta Westland.
This role reports to the Plant Manager and serves as the leading authority on all materials-related operations within the plant. Your goal is to optimise the internal materials flow, ensuring seamless alignment with the Master Production Schedule (MPS) delivered by the Network Planning team through Integrated Business Planning.
Key Responsibilities
Strategic & Operations Leadership
- Responsible for scheduling in the short-term horizon based on Sales and Operations Execution (S&OE) and the Master Production Schedule.
- Oversee inventory accuracy, ensuring adherence via accurate cycle counting.
- Manage materials movement, internal receipts, storage, distribution, and transportation.
- Director of site logistics, including coordinating logistics activities.
- Owner of materials flow and inventory transactions to support operations via lean material management.
Supply Chain & Planning
- Generate short-term production schedules aligned with the Network’s operational plan.
- Monitor execution of production schedules, including labor allocation on the factory floor and execution planning adherence.
- Escalate material availability issues to the Center of Excellence (COE) and Network teams.

Forecasting & Execution
- Drive forecast attainment closely aligned with MPS/IBP outputs.
- Execute and manage shipment schedules in line with customer prioritisation and Network requirements.
Continuous Improvement
- Champion lean initiatives, including MMA, OPA assessments, visual management, standard work, and value stream mapping.
Data Management
- Maintain target inventory levels and on-time delivery goals for internal and external clients.
- Ensure strong freight optimisation, including premium and standard shipments.
- Oversee MRO, shipping/receiving, and part-movement data health.
Stakeholder Collaboration
- Serve as a point of contact for all MPS execution escalations.
Qualifications
Essential
- Bachelor’s degree in Engineering, Business, Supply Chain or related field.
- Minimum 5 years’ combined experience in:
- Materials Management
- Operations Leadership
- Supply Chain Planning in a manufacturing environment.
- At least 3 years’ experience leading people and teams.
Preferred
- Experience in ERP/MRP systems, particularly Kinaxis RapidResponse/Maestro & MFG-Pro.
- Competency in forecasting techniques, bill of materials structuring, and scheduling.
- Strong knowledge of aerospace manufacturing processes and End-to-End value streams.
